You need to use a wildcard, designated by an asterisk.

For search returns that include "fellow" and "fellows", try fellow*
For search returns that include "fellows" and "fellowship", try
fellows*

I think to use the wildcard you need to install an extension for it. I
also believe I read something about a search issue with version 1.11
that got fixed in 1.12. You might want to check that out.
